The majority of producers reimburse these financing prices with what is called "". This is usually 2 - 3% of the billing price of the lorry. On a common $28,000 car, a 2% holdback would certainly total up to around $550. If the dealership markets this automobile in 30 days and incurs funding prices of $300, then they will certainly make a profit of $250 on the holdback.

Unless you're paying cash for your brand-new or previously owned vehicle, it's crucial to assess your credit rating before you begin the auto purchasing procedure. A vehicle lender will inspect several of your credit score records and linked credit report when you make an application for financing. You need to be conscious of the condition of your credit rating so you'll have correct expectations when you use for an automobile finance - car dealerships near me.

A greater credit rating suggests that a borrower is a lot more most likely to pay future credit score obligations in a timely manner. It makes feeling that lending institutions tend to reserve their least expensive prices and best lending deals for candidates with greater credit scores. Buying for a vehicle in today's market can be extra challenging for customers than it was more info in the past because of a combination of difficulties such as greater prices, greater interest prices, and reduced inventory degrees. Bargaining with car salesmen (at least to some level) may still be feasible depending on your location.
Be firm concerning your budget. Feel certain about the car rate research you did ahead of time. Do not be afraid to walk away and see other car dealerships. Get offers from numerous auto dealerships before you make a last choice. Avoid being in a rush to acquire. Focus on the complete cost of the car (consisting of additional fees the dealership adds), not simply the monthly repayment.
